2016-11-14 14 views
1

CSVを最初にロードしてからRegExを使用し、そのデータをHTTPリクエスト用に抽出できますか?現時点で私はRegExの準備をしていますが、動作していないようです。 HTTPリクエストで参照を使用すると、この変数は表示されません。私のRegExはHTTPリクエストの前に使われていないようです。 私の正規表現をチェック設定で製造される:JMeterをチェックする HTTPリクエスト前にCSVファイルにRegExを使用する - JMeter

  • 変数フィールド:

    • はに適用ボディ
  • 答えて

    1

    正規表現の抽出は、それが実行されることを意味し、PostProcessorですの後に要求。要求時に正規表現をJMeter変数に適用する必要がある場合は、代わりに__regexFunction()と考えることをお勧めします。

    JMeter関数はスクリプトのどこにでも置くことができ、呼び出されると直接評価されるので、探しているようです。 JMeterの機能の拡張について

    私は_regexFunctionを作成しました
    +0

    ()How to Use JMeter Functionsポストシリーズをチェックアウトし、それは私に何も返しません。私はここで私の正規表現をテストしました:http://regexr.com/また、JMeter変数が機能するために渡しているかどうかを確認しました。私はHTTPリクエスト - >パスに入れました。これはそれのための適切な場所ですか? –

    +0

    機能が呼び出され、実行されたことを確認しますが、一致するものは見つかりません。私が[^ *]をRegEx(すべてと一致するはずです)として使用しても、まだ空の出力が得られます。 $ {regex}は私のJMeter変数です –

    +0

    これを試してみましょう: '$ {__ regexFunction(($ {regex})}} $ {__ regexFunction([^ *]、$ 0 $、 。*)、$ 1 $、1 ,,,, regex)} ' –

    関連する問題